We are seeking a proactive and seasoned Field Training and Support Engineer to serve as the technical cornerstone of our U.S. Customer Success organization. You will be at the forefront of drone safety and security technology, working in a fast‑paced environment where your leadership directly impacts national security and public safety. In this role, you will be the primary product expert for our cutting‑edge counter‑UAS (C‑UAS) hardware and software, responsible for empowering our customers and service partners through world‑class training while providing high‑level technical support.

Key Responsibilities
  • Lead high‑impact in‑person and virtual training sessions for our hardware and software suites; develop and enhance training curricula covering existing features and future product capabilities.
  • Act as the primary technical lead for external service partners; evaluate, train, and manage these partners to maintain high standards for field delivery and support.
  • Maintain an exhaustive understanding of RF‑based C‑UAS technology, acting as the "voice of the product" for U.S. customers and bridging the gap between field reality and internal engineering teams.
  • Serve as a Tier 2 support escalation point; diagnose and resolve complex system issues and participate in a support rotation to provide seamless coverage for critical client needs.
  • Oversee or support on‑site surveys, installations, configurations, and system testing to ensure hardware and software are optimized for specific RF environments.
  • Create and validate technical manuals, Statements of Work (SOW), and best‑practice guides for end‑users and partners.
Qualifications & Requirements
  • 5–7 years of experience in Field Engineering, Technical Training, or Professional Services within a high‑tech hardware/software environment.
  • Deep technical knowledge of Radio Frequency (RF) systems and Counter‑UAS (C‑UAS) technology.
  • Demonstrated experience managing and scaling third‑party service providers or channel partners.
  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Telecommunications, or a related technical field (FAA Part 107 Remote Pilot Certificate highly preferred).
  • Ability to work in the McLean, VA office (in‑office position) and to travel domestically and occasionally internationally to customer sites (estimated 50–75% depending on training schedule).
  • Willingness to participate in a support rotation, including occasional nights and weekends.
  • Physical ability to lift and move equipment up to 50 lbs during field deployments.
